Definition
  1. Noun:
    • A fielding position in cricket: In the sport of cricket, "mid-on" is the fielding position on the side of the pitch (the "on side" or "leg side") that is relatively close to the bowler and roughly in line with the stumps at the bowler's end.
Usage
  • "Mid-on" is a specific term used in cricket to describe a player's location on the field. It is used to indicate where a fielder is stationed or to describe a shot or event directed towards that area.

Advanced Usage
  • The position is part of a standard field placement. Its exact distance from the batsman can vary (e.g., "short mid-on" for a position closer to the batsman, or "deep mid-on" for a position farther back).

Variants and Related Words
  • Mid-off: The equivalent fielding position on the opposite side of the pitch (the "off side").
  • On side / Leg side: The half of the field (from the batsman's perspective) behind the batsman as they stand to face the bowler. "Mid-on" is located on this side.
